Actions to Buy a Replacement Belgium Driving License

Step 1: Gather Required Documents

Before rushing to the local authorities, ensure you have the following documents prepared:

DocumentDescription
Identity ProofPassport or nationwide ID card
Lost/Damaged License ReportA report from the authorities if your license was stolen or lost
Evidence of ResidenceEnergy costs or rental agreement to validate your current address
Recent Passport-Sized PhotosTwo current photos adhering to Belgian specifications
Application FormA finished application, available at your regional authority

Action 2: Visit Your Local Commune

In Belgium, driving licenses are released by the regional commune (municipality). Here's what to anticipate throughout your visit:

  • Informative Counters: There are usually dedicated counters for driving license questions.
  • Filling Out the Application: You might require to submit an application for a replacement license on-site or submit your finished application from home.
  • Verification Process: The officials will confirm your files and may take a digital picture on-site.

Action 3: Pay the Required Fees

The expense of a replacement driving license might differ depending upon your commune. Here's a general concept of the costs:

Type of LicenseCommon Fee (EUR)
Replacement License25 - 40
Expedited ProcessingAdditional 10 - 20

It's essential to talk to your local commune for the exact charges, as they can alter.

Step 4: Wait for Processing

Typically, it takes a few weeks to process a driving license replacement. Nevertheless, if you asked for expedited services, you might get your new license quicker.

Step 5: Receive Your Replacement License

As soon as your application has actually been processed, you'll be informed when your brand-new driving license is all set for pick-up. Make certain to bring your ID for verification when collecting your brand-new license.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How long does it require to get a replacement driving license in Belgium?

The standard processing time is normally 4 to 6 weeks, however this might vary based on your commune.

2. Can I drive while awaiting my replacement driving license?

You're usually recommended not to drive without a legitimate license. Constantly retain a copy of your lost license report, as it may assist in legal circumstances.

3. What if my license was stolen?

If your driving license is taken, file an authorities report right away. You'll require this report when making an application for a replacement.

4. Is it necessary to apply in person for a replacement license?

Yes, you must use in person at your regional commune to make sure that all requirements are satisfied.

5. What if I live beyond Belgium?

If you are a Belgian resident living abroad, call the nearby Belgian consulate or embassy for assistance with the replacement process.

6. Can I change my address on my driving license?

Yes, if you've moved, you need to update your address on your driving license throughout the replacement process.
